Catalonia is an autonomous region in Northeast Spain. The scatological nature of some of its festivities makes Catalonia the Christmas destination of choice for adventurous travelers. Among traditional activities, witness the creation of the nativity that includes the caganer (shitter) and the shitting of the tió (Christmas log). Catalonia was an independent nation until 1714. It has been fighting for its political and cultural rights ever since.

  • until 1714 Catalonia had their own rights and parlament, they only shared the king with castile, that's why for example america was conquered in the name of castile and not spain, only after the defeat in 1714 where all the rights of catalonia were abolish as long as aragon's valencia's and balear island's. Before, any reference to "spain" was just a generalization used mainly by foreigners to refere to the kingdoms of the old roman province of hispania.
